Yes and no, John worked with me on the Throttle hi jack so I have it( Some what) it's better than before but Seb's is still better. The overall tune for me at least Johns is better because for some reason John's doesnt pull timing like crazy. I only see 1 KR from 3-4k , Sebs tunes pulls up to 6-7KR from 3k all the way to redline( when I shift) and the power pull is noticable. So I would wait to switch to Seb's tune until he figures out why the AWD cars have KR issues . I'm not driving on his tune I've been on Johns for like 7-8 weeks now.
